N2 - This article has been retracted: please see Elsevier Policy on Article Withdrawal (https://www.elsevier.com/locate/withdrawalpolicy). This article has been retracted at the request of the Editors-in-Chief Following multiple whistle-blower complaints, an investigation revealed extensive reuse of SEM and sample images in a series of papers. In each paper, the same images were reported for different materials. Specifically, Figures 4 and 12 in this paper reportedly show surface images and SEM images, respectively, of high-strength concrete with and without basalt fibres at 300°C and 600°C. The same images are reported for PPE fibre reinforced prepacked aggregate concrete at 200°C and 600°C in https://doi.org/10.1016/j.conbuildmat.2020.120418 (retracted) and for waste fibre-reinforced POFA concrete at 600oC in https://doi.org/10.1016/j.jclepro.2016.12.168 (retracted). The same images also appear in https://doi.org/10.1007/s13369-017-2681-1. The corresponding author denies the duplication.
